पुराणसंहितामेतामश्रौष्म भवतो वयम् । यस्यां खलूत्तम:श्लोको भगवाननुवर्ण्यते ॥ ४ ॥

Verse text

purāṇa-saṁhitām etām aśrauṣma bhavato vayam yasyāṁ khalūttamaḥ-śloko bhagavān anuvarṇyate

Synonyms

purāṇa saṁhitām — essential summary of all the Purāṇas ; etām this ; aśrauṣma have heard ; bhavataḥ from you ; vayam we ; yasyām in which ; khalu indeed ; uttamaḥ ślokaḥ — who is always described in choice poetry ; bhagavān the Personality of Godhead ; anuvarṇyate is fittingly described .

Translation

I have heard from you this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am, which is the perfect summary of all the Purāṇas and which perfectly describes the Supreme Lord, Uttamaḥśloka.

Translation (Visvanatha Cakravarti Thakura)

I have heard from you this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am, which is the summary of all the Purāṇas and which describes the Supreme Lord along with other themes. “What did you understand from me by hearing scripture?” The Lord was described along with other subjects which supported the main theme as limbs (anuvarṇyate).
